E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
根文件系统
LV.13 D2 开发板启动流程 学习笔记
然后再检测拨码开关位置获取启动方式,然后再将对应存储器中的uboot搬移到内存,然后跳转到uboot运行uboot开始运行后首先对开发板上的软硬件环境做进一步初始化,然后将linux内核、设备树(dtb)、
根文件系统
djjyy
·
2023-12-14 19:09
学习
笔记
arm开发
linux
系统移植-
根文件系统
驱动包括驱动的逻辑和硬件的信息逻辑信息放到了驱动的源代码硬件信息放到了设备树里面uimage裸机下没有设备树实验10只对内核的uart进行了配置,内核不会编译成功uboot支持网卡驱动,内核不支持网卡驱动设备树文件:一个开发板表示一个根根节点有很多子节点代表一个硬件Linux内核驱动移植步骤:1.在makemenuconfig界面中选中要安装的驱动2.在设备树中添加/修改相应的设备信息3.重新编译
聪
·
2023-12-05 12:28
linux
运维
服务器
根文件系统
rootfs构建
一、
根文件系统
简介
根文件系统
一般也叫做rootfs,Linux中的
根文件系统
更像是一个文件夹或者叫做目录,在这个目录里面会有很多的子目录。
把车开起来
·
2023-12-05 07:03
#
linux
arm
arm开发
文件系统搭建
目录没有文件系统启动内核简介vcode使用小插件BusyBox构建
根文件系统
编译BusyBox构建
根文件系统
1、修改Makefile,添加编译器2、busybox中文字符支持3、配置busybox4、编译
Flynnsin
·
2023-12-05 07:33
linux系统篇
linux
bash
stm32
根文件系统
构建
1.什么叫做
根文件系统
?
根文件系统
一般也叫做rootfs,Linux中的
根文件系统
更像是一个文件夹或者叫做目录(在我看来就是一个文件夹,只不过是特殊的文件夹),在这个目录里面会有很多的子目录。
只爱编程的菜鸟
·
2023-12-05 07:33
Linux内核
根文件系统构建
根文件系统
lib库添加与初步测试
一.简介我们在编译busybox源码时,选择的是动态编译,所以,制作生成的
根文件系统
中/bin或/sbin目录下软件运行时会调用到一些库文件的。库文件就是交叉编译器的库文件。
凌肖战
·
2023-12-05 07:33
系统移植篇
linux
arm开发
linux
根文件系统
制作及NFS/镜像方式挂载实践总结
一、busybox环境从官网下载最新的busybox-1.33.0.tar.bz2后第一步:busybox的配置BusyboxmakemenuconfigBusyboxSettings--->BuildOptions--->[*]BuildBusyBoxasastaticbinary(nosharedlibs)BusyboxLibraryTuning--->[*]vi-stylelineediti
IT悟物穷理IT
·
2023-12-05 07:32
uboot和系统移植
linux
arm
uboot
BusyBox 构建
根文件系统
Linux
根文件系统
结构etc下存在的配置文件:文件描述export用来配置NFS文件系统(可选)fstab用来指明当执行mount-a时需要挂载的文件系统(可选)mtab用来显示已经加载的文件系统(可选
欲盖弥彰1314
·
2023-12-05 07:31
Linux文件系统
rootfs
【Linux】基于busybox移植rootfs
根文件系统
文章目录1.前言2.下载Busybox3.编译Busybox4.向rootfs
根文件系统
添加lib库5.
根文件系统
初步测试6.完善rootfs
根文件系统
7.
根文件系统
最终测试8.移植过程错误汇总1.前言我们所熟悉的
ZHONGCAI0901
·
2023-12-05 07:01
Linux
linux
arm开发
NFS挂载
根文件系统
出现的错误(利用NFS服务挂载NFS
根文件系统
.)
附加:弄了这么多天,上网百度那么多,原来是下面粉红色背景地方出错了,输入那么长的命令不能用换行符[u-boot@SMDK2440A]#setenvbootargsconsole=ttySAC0root=/dev/nfsnfsroot=192.168.1.108:/home/lwb/root_qtopiaip=192.168.1.226:192.168.1.108:192.168.1.108:255
Gfim
·
2023-12-05 07:30
arm-nfs
根文件系统
初步测试
一.简介上一篇文章学习了向所编译生成的
根文件系统
中加入lib库文件。文章地址如下:
根文件系统
lib库添加与初步测试-CSDN博客本文继上一篇文章的学习,本文对之前制作的
根文件系统
进行一次初步测试。
凌肖战
·
2023-12-05 07:29
系统移植篇
linux
arm开发
Linux-initrd/initramfs
initrd和initramfs都是用于在Linux系统引导过程中加载一个临时的
根文件系统
(rootfs)映像。它们的作用是提供必要的文件和工具,使得系统能够顺利启动并加载真正的
根文件系统
。
Paper_Love
·
2023-12-04 19:11
Linux
linux
【华清远见嵌入式培训】C高级
性能等都有一定要求的专用计算机系统,是一种基于Linux内核(不包含GNU组件)的自由及开放源代码的操作系统(HarmonyOS是微内核)对于PC电脑来说:硬件+BIOS(第一段启动代码:初始化部分硬件(USB驱动))+win内核+
根文件系统
对于嵌入式硬件来说
Listening to you
·
2023-12-04 14:24
C语言基础
数据结构
笔记
c++
嵌入式硬件
算法
S3C2440移植linux3.4.2内核之修改分区以及制作
根文件系统
上一节S3C2440移植linux3.4.2内核之内核框架介绍及简单修改我们简单配置了内核,这节来根据继续修改内核。启动内核 内核启动的打印信息如下图所示在这里插入图片描述 可以看到内核有8个分区,而我们的uboot只有4个分区。0x00000000-0x00040000:"bootloader"//存放uboot0x00040000-0x00060000:"params"//存放环境变量0x
3561cc5dc1b0
·
2023-12-04 01:52
根文件系统
简介
一.
根文件系统
简介
根文件系统
也叫做rootfs。大家学习STM32的W25Q256、SD卡的时候,接触过FATFS文件系统。Rootfs是否?=FATFS。Rootfs文件系统不同于FATFS。
凌肖战
·
2023-12-03 16:15
系统移植篇
linux
arm开发
根文件系统
构建-busybox中文支持
一.简介
根文件系统
里面就是一堆的可执行文件和其他文件组成的?难道我们得一个一个的从网上去下载这些文件?显然这是不现实的!那么有没有人或者组织专门干这个事呢?
凌肖战
·
2023-12-03 16:15
系统移植篇
arm开发
根文件系统
构建-对busybox进行配置
一.简介本文来学习
根文件系统
的制作中,关于busybox的配置。
凌肖战
·
2023-12-03 16:15
系统移植篇
linux
根文件系统
构建-编译busybox
本文继上一篇busybox配置,地址如下:
根文件系统
构建-对busybox进行配置-CSDN博客二.
根文件系统
构建-编译busybox源码1.修改Makefile,添加编译器同Uboot和Linux移植一样
凌肖战
·
2023-12-03 16:43
系统移植篇
linux
arm开发
Linux内核5.10编译 与调试
Linux内核5.10编译与调试实验环境qemu自己编译Linux5.10编译下载内核准备编译环境配置选项编译安装新内核去掉编译内核的优化选项
根文件系统
制作busybox脚本二方法三debootstrap
antRain
·
2023-12-03 02:06
linux
linux
centos
运维
I.MX6ULL学习笔记(三)—BusyBox创建
根文件系统
解压并且修改BusyBox的MakiFile设置编译器的路径,找到gcc编译器的路径/usr/local/arm/gcc-linaro-4.9.4-2017.01-x86_64_arm-linux-gnueabihf/bin输入编译器arm-linux-gnueabihf所在的绝对路径,保存并且退出MakeFile文件。添加中文支持注释掉31-32行代码。接着将45行if(c=0x7f)改为if(
梅山剑客
·
2023-12-01 09:52
Linux操作系统
学习
linux
单片机
arm
基于rk3588平台的Linux系统开发体验
目录硬件平台介绍rk3588核心板OK3588开发板主要特性和外设基于Linux系统的移植和开发Linux系统的移植基于buildroot构建Linux
根文件系统
Buildroot介绍1.build.sh
无知的Talent
·
2023-12-01 07:47
linux
嵌入式硬件
c语言
arm
linux系统移植(qemu)+文件系统制作(busybox)+nfs
1.1、制作64M的镜像文件,命名为rootfs01.ext31.2、用ext3格式化上一步的镜像文件2、填充空间2.1、挂载镜像文件到一个目录2.2、利用busybox制作可执行文件2.3、拷贝动态库到
根文件系统
里
z呀哈哈z
·
2023-12-01 07:46
linux系统移植
linux
根文件系统
移植:bulidroot
根文件系统
搭建详细步骤
bulidroot
根文件系统
文章目录bulidroot
根文件系统
1.buildroot下载2配置buildroot1、配置Targetoptions2、配置Toolchain3、配置Systemconfiguration4
Paranoid-up
·
2023-11-29 19:40
Linux驱动
#
移植
应用开发
linux
arm开发
驱动开发
C语言
嵌入式
Linux三大
根文件系统
移植
文章目录前言一、buildroot1、buildroot下载2、buildroot构建
根文件系统
配置buildroot编译buildroot偶遇BUG3、
根文件系统
测试第三方软件和库的配置4、buildroot
又见南风
·
2023-11-29 19:07
Linux驱动入门篇
linux
Buildroot
根文件系统
构建
文章目录Buildroot
根文件系统
构建一、何为buildroot?
冷月枫啊
·
2023-11-29 19:37
Linux
buildroot
linux
文件系统
教你用 buildroot 构建
根文件系统
导读如果想要构建完整的
根文件系统
,大家一般都是使用buildroot,它不仅包含了busybox的功能,而且里面还集成了各种软件,需要什么软件就选择什么软件,不需要我们去移植。
Linux资源站
·
2023-11-29 19:35
yocto中安装alsa-lib到
根文件系统
yocto编译的系统镜像上,通过alsa-lib库进行对音频数据进行编程时,发现没有对应的库和头文件,而yocto在编译过程中,因为其他模块需要alsa-lib,是编译了alsa-lib,只是最后没有安装到
根文件系统
口袋物联
·
2023-11-29 19:33
yocto
alsa-lib
docker镜像原理
镜像所打包的文件内容就是容器的系统运行环境——rootfs(
根文件系统
或根目录)。容器与镜像类似对象与类的关系。
ZLOSER02
·
2023-11-29 12:29
Docker
docker
容器
运维
到底什么是挂载?
首发公号:Rand_cs在LinuxLinuxLinux的文件系统中,有个很重要的概念就是挂载,挂载大家应该都很熟悉,除了
根文件系统
,其他所有文件系统都要先挂载到
根文件系统
中的某个目录之后才能访问。
Rand_CS
·
2023-11-29 09:49
系统
Linux
linux
操作系统
基于RK3308的ROS运行环境搭建和交叉编译
基于RK3308的ROS运行环境搭建和交叉编译固件编译环境准备工作软件包安装交叉编译工具链介绍下载SDKSDK目录结构全自动编译脚本烧写镜像文件第一步,编译固件(ubuntu18.04环境)更换
根文件系统
小鱼儿飞呀飞
·
2023-11-27 13:04
#
RK3308
linux
ubuntu
python
u-boot设置tftp启动内核和nfs
根文件系统
首先服务器需要配置好nfs和tftp,这两个在网上有很多资料,这里就省略了。在这个例子中我的服务器地址是:192.168.88.18,nfs跟文件系统目录为:/home/ubuntu/disk-2/nfs_rootfs,tftp目录为:/home/ubuntu/disk-2/tftpboot。tftp目录下已经放置了内核zImage和设备树文件lkf_am335x.dtb。进入命令行之后设置开发板
_黑洞_
·
2023-11-26 23:46
linux
内核
u-boot
uboot
嵌入式
嵌入式Linux(二十三)
根文件系统
构建
1.
根文件系统
rootfs是内核启动时所挂载的第一个文件系统,系统引导程序会在其挂载之后将一些初始化脚本和服务加载到内存中去运行。
qq_41075961
·
2023-11-26 18:26
嵌入式
linux
unix
服务器
android静态库动态库,Android 动态库和静态库
不同的文件系统路径用以下的宏进行选择:TARGET_ROOT_OUT:表示
根文件系统
。TARGET_OUT:表示system文件系统。TARGET_OUT_DATA:表示data文件系统。
weixin_39969611
·
2023-11-25 22:58
android静态库动态库
解析 Linux 内核的 Initrd 机制及编程实践
简介Linux内核的Initrd(InitialRAMDisk)机制是一种初始化
根文件系统
的机制,它允许在启动Linux内核之前加载一个临时的RAM磁盘映像。
CodeVectorMap
·
2023-11-25 17:47
linux
运维
服务器
编程
rootfs 制作ubuntu_[Linux]制作ubuntu文件系统镜像
主机平台:虚拟机Ubuntu18.04x86_64目标平台:arm64
根文件系统
版本:ubuntu-base-16.04.6-base-arm641.主机安装qemu模拟器sudoaptinstallqemu-user-staticmkdirrootfs
爱吃面的喵
·
2023-11-24 18:31
rootfs
制作ubuntu
Linux内核的安装
1.通过tftp加载内核和
根文件系统
即sd内存卡启动:SD卡的存储以扇区为单位,每个扇区的大小为512Byte,其中零扇区存储分区表(即分区信息),后续的扇区可自行分区和格式化;若选择SD卡启动,处理器上电后从第一个扇区开始将其中的内容搬移到内存
聪
·
2023-11-24 01:20
linux
运维
服务器
CentOS 7启动时报“Started Crash recovery kernel arming.....shutdown....”问题处理过程
重置虚拟机,进入grub菜单,按e编辑启动选项,在linux16行末,加上:enforcing=0init=/bin/bash,修改完之后,按Ctrl+X保存重启,进入单用户模式,然后以读写方式重新挂载
根文件系统
数语数行
·
2023-11-23 11:37
Linux
centos
linux
运维
嵌入式linux系统的基本组成,1.3 嵌入式Linux系统的组织结构
根文件系统
:/目录的所有东西,包括由内核运行的程序。每个Linux系统都有一个
根文件系统
。嵌入式系统在这方面有很大的灵活性:
根文件系统
可以存
weixin_39959236
·
2023-11-23 07:36
嵌入式linux系统的基本组成
开发板的
根文件系统
启动不了的原因
一.简介本文总结一下目前遇到的开发板
根文件系统
起不来的一些原因。以方便以后遇到问题解决。
凌肖战
·
2023-11-23 00:21
linux
Linux内核移植之网络驱动更改说明一
如果在做Linux驱动开发时,写了一个app或驱动,就需要将系统全部文件(即uboot,kernel,.dtb文件,filesystem文件系统)烧写到开发板上,这个烧写过程是很慢的,filesystem
根文件系统
是很大的
凌肖战
·
2023-11-23 00:12
系统移植篇
Kernel
linux
arm开发
对四方继保实施嵌入式Linux开发培训
系统开发的总述1.1Linux开发环境及Linux系统的组成1.2从VxWorks过渡到Linux1.3MontaVistaLinux的主要工作2.构建嵌入式Linux系统2.1工具链2.2内核编译与裁减2.3
根文件系统
wzk456
·
2023-11-22 23:38
linux
Buildroot 添加 Qt 支持
Buildroot添加Qt支持lqonlylove于2022-12-0313:37:34发布阅读量2.8k收藏12点赞数3分类专栏:
根文件系统
制作文章标签:qtbuildroot版权编辑
根文件系统
制作专栏收录该内容
qq_20312079
·
2023-11-20 17:56
数据库
postgresql
Linux操作系统常见问题汇总
uboot->kernel->
根文件系统
。uboot第一阶段属于汇编阶段:定义入口(start.S):uboot中因为有汇编阶段参与,因此不能直接找main.c。
生活需要深度
·
2023-11-20 08:57
等待删除
linux
进程调度
嵌入式linux怎么开启telnet,嵌入式Linux之telnet
telnetd1、busybox搭建
根文件系统
时telnet配置NetworkingUtilities——>[*]telnetd[*]Supportstandalonetelnetd(notinetdonly
卜奕
·
2023-11-16 03:38
运维系统服务之磁盘管理
经查看发现其中MySQL数据库的数据文件存放在/usr/local/mysql/中,占用
根文件系统
空间导致。由于前期规划不合理,没有将业务数据和系统数据分开。
师范大学通信大怨总
·
2023-11-15 21:12
运维
linux
服务器
linux文件系统
Linux的文件系统粗略的分为:一、
根文件系统
根文件系统
(rootfs)是内核启动时所mount(挂载)的第一个文件系统,内核代码映像文件保存在根文件系中,而系统引导启动程序会在
根文件系统
挂载之后从中把一些基本的初始化脚本和服务等加载到内存中去运行
温人之周.
·
2023-11-15 14:52
linux系统
linux
petalinux使用串口传输文件到板子
我ZYNQ板子无网口,无USB,无SD卡,无EMMC,只有串口和flash,为了调试处理:一,先新建一个app,一起编译到
根文件系统
到时候一起烧写到flash里面二,下载链接:lrzsz.
寒听雪落
·
2023-11-15 07:03
移植_网络_单片机_控制
linux
运维
服务器
(三)正点原子I.MX6ULL kernel6.1挂
根文件系统
一、概述移植NXP官方最新的linuxkernel(linux-imx-lf-6.1.y)移植方法基本参照正点原子教程移植开发板:正点原子阿尔法2.1二、添加开发板到内核进入内核目录下,先修改Makefile打开终端:cparch/arm/configs/imx_v7_defconfigarch/arm/configs/imx_alientek_defconfigcparch/arm/boot/d
天师电通电容爆破工程师
·
2023-11-13 01:19
IMX6ULL
linux
运维
服务器
linux的触摸屏之二:手工调试
1)简述:在编译好了的ANDROID
根文件系统
的system/etc/pointercal这个文件内,存放着7个数,这7个数就是《linux的触摸屏之一》所讲的a,b,c,d,e,f,s。
JackieGemini
·
2023-11-12 11:23
linux驱动
linux
file
c
android
string
java
Linux嵌入式基础知识
3、文件系统:包括
根文件系统
和建立于Flash内存设备之上文件系统。通常用ramdisk来作为rootfs。4、用户应用程序:特定于用户的应用程序。有时在用户应用程
LingLong_roar
·
2023-11-10 03:12
Job
linux
网络
运维
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他